☐ Key ceremony step 7 — ProctorLine queue signing key. Hey, release manager: once Tove and Basem finish the witness sign-off, you'll rotate the signing key for the ProctorLine exam-proctoring queue. Don't skip the dry run on staging first — last quarter's rotation hiccup paused exam sessions for ten minutes and nobody wants a repeat. When the ceremony script prompts for emergency material, enter the recovery passphrase below.

strongbox words: oliael-gilax-lamael

## 4.2.0 — Changed defaults

Heads up, reviewers: Lintbarrow now writes its static-analysis baseline file automatically on first run instead of requiring the `--init-baseline` flag. Existing baselines are untouched, but new repos will get one whether they asked or not. We also stopped ignoring generated code by default, so expect some noisy diffs until teams regenerate. If a PR touches the baseline, make sure it matches the new defaults, which are shown below.

service settings:
DRUWYN_HOST=druwyn.zemvarsys.internal
DRUWYN_PORT=3000

Step 6: Mitigating the GlyphCache leak. Until the upstream fix in tilerender 1.9 lands, maintainers must cap the cache with CACHE_MAX_ENTRIES=4096 in the service .env and enable the hourly eviction sweep. The sweep reports metrics to the Ostrane telemetry sink, which requires authentication. Place the sink credential on the line directly below this sentence.

vault entry, fadup-tagag: RELAY_SECRET8=2fd92179

Ticket: CalMesh sync conflict blocking release prep

Hey, quick one for you — the CalMesh sync between the Pendrix release calendar and the Ops rota broke over the weekend because the service credentials expired. Events are double-booking again and the freeze window looks wrong. I've provisioned a fresh credential so you can re-auth the sync job before Thursday's cut. Here's the new key for the CalMesh connector:

app token of bawip-bagaf = zpat7_H2w6qRk